Let’s explore this crucial subject through a typical IELTS Writing Task 2 question:

Many people believe that a good work-life balance is crucial for individuals and society as a whole. To what extent do you agree or disagree with this statement?

Analyzing the Question

This question asks for your opinion on the importance of work-life balance for both individuals and society. Key points to consider:

  1. The meaning of “work-life balance”
  2. Its impact on individuals
  3. Its impact on society
  4. Your personal stance on the issue

Remember to address both aspects – individuals and society – in your response.

Sample Essays for Different Band Scores

Band 8-9 Sample Essay

In the fast-paced modern world, the concept of work-life balance has gained significant attention. I strongly agree that achieving a harmonious equilibrium between professional and personal life is not only beneficial for individuals but also crucial for the overall well-being of society.

Firstly, on an individual level, a good work-life balance contributes to better physical and mental health. When people have time to engage in activities outside of work, such as exercise, hobbies, or spending time with family, they are likely to experience reduced stress levels and improved overall well-being. This, in turn, can lead to increased productivity and job satisfaction, creating a positive cycle that benefits both the individual and their employer.

Moreover, maintaining a healthy work-life balance allows individuals to cultivate meaningful relationships and pursue personal growth. By allocating time for social interactions and self-improvement, people can develop a more well-rounded personality and a stronger support network, which are essential for navigating life’s challenges.

From a societal perspective, promoting work-life balance can have far-reaching positive effects. When individuals are less stressed and more fulfilled, it often translates into better community engagement and social cohesion. People with balanced lives are more likely to participate in volunteer activities, local initiatives, and cultural events, thereby strengthening the fabric of society.

Furthermore, a society that values work-life balance tends to have healthier families and more engaged parenting. This can lead to better outcomes for children, including improved educational performance and emotional development, which ultimately benefits society as a whole.

However, it is important to acknowledge that achieving perfect work-life balance can be challenging, especially in competitive industries or during economically uncertain times. Nevertheless, the benefits of striving for this balance far outweigh the difficulties, and both individuals and organizations should prioritize it.

In conclusion, I firmly believe that a good work-life balance is essential for both individual well-being and societal progress. By recognizing its importance and implementing supportive policies, we can create a more productive, healthy, and harmonious society that benefits everyone.

(Word count: 329)

Understanding the Score Differences

Band 8-9 Essay Analysis

This essay demonstrates excellent writing skills and a sophisticated approach to the topic:

  1. Task Response: The essay fully addresses all parts of the task, providing a clear position and well-developed ideas about both individual and societal impacts.

  2. Coherence and Cohesion: Ideas are logically organized with clear progression. Paragraphs are well-linked, and cohesive devices are used effectively.

  3. Lexical Resource: A wide range of vocabulary is used accurately and appropriately. Sophisticated words like “equilibrium,” “cultivate,” and “far-reaching” enhance the essay’s quality.

  4. Grammatical Range and Accuracy: The essay uses a variety of complex structures accurately. There are no noticeable errors, and the writing flows smoothly.

Band 6-7 Essay Analysis

This essay shows good writing skills but lacks some of the sophistication of the higher band essay:

  1. Task Response: The essay addresses the task adequately, covering both individual and societal aspects, but the ideas are less fully developed.

  2. Coherence and Cohesion: The essay is generally well-organized, but the linking between ideas could be more sophisticated.

  3. Lexical Resource: The vocabulary is appropriate but less varied compared to the Band 8-9 essay. Some attempts at more advanced vocabulary are present.

  4. Grammatical Range and Accuracy: The essay uses a mix of simple and complex sentences with generally good control, though there’s less variety than in the higher band essay.

Band 5-6 Essay Analysis

This essay demonstrates basic writing skills but has noticeable limitations:

  1. Task Response: The essay addresses the main parts of the task but with limited development of ideas.

  2. Coherence and Cohesion: The overall organization is clear, but paragraphing and linking could be improved.

  3. Lexical Resource: The vocabulary is limited but generally adequate for the task. There’s less precision in word choice compared to higher band essays.

  4. Grammatical Range and Accuracy: Sentences are mostly simple or compound, with limited use of complex structures. There are some errors, but they don’t impede communication.

Key Vocabulary to Remember

  1. Work-life balance (noun) – /wɜːk laɪf ˈbæləns/ – The division of one’s time and focus between working and family or leisure activities.

  2. Harmonious (adjective) – /hɑːrˈməʊniəs/ – Free from disagreement or discord; having parts that form a pleasing or consistent whole.

  3. Equilibrium (noun) – /ˌiːkwɪˈlɪbriəm/ – A state of balance between different forces or aspects of a situation.

  4. Well-being (noun) – /wel ˈbiːɪŋ/ – The state of being comfortable, healthy, or happy.

  5. Cultivate (verb) – /ˈkʌltɪveɪt/ – To try to acquire or develop a quality or skill.

  6. Far-reaching (adjective) – /fɑːr ˈriːtʃɪŋ/ – Having a wide range of effects or implications.

  7. Cohesion (noun) – /kəʊˈhiːʒn/ – The action or fact of forming a united whole.

  8. Prioritize (verb) – /praɪˈɒrətaɪz/ – To designate or treat something as more important than other things.

  9. Overworked (adjective) – /ˌəʊvəˈwɜːkt/ – Working too hard or for too many hours.

  10. Productivity (noun) – /ˌprɒdʌkˈtɪvəti/ – The effectiveness of productive effort, especially in industry, as measured in terms of the rate of output per unit of input.
